Russia Aims to Leave O SBE

The Russian Parliament will vote on 21 February for the suspension of state participation in the Parliamentary Assembly of the Organisation for Security and Co-operation in Europe (OSBE), said the head of Russian Duma, Vyacheslav Volodin. O The SEU, which has 57 members including Ukraine, the United States and Russia, is a descendant of an organisation during the Cold War era, which engaged Western and Soviet powers.
Since the launch of the Russian invasion of Ukraine in February 2022, the OSCE has been widely paralyzed by Russia's use of veto.
“It is time to say goodbye to the OSCE Parliamentary Assembly”, Volodin said during a meeting in Dum, the Russian Parliament's lower house, according to the Duma website.
The body has a lack of independence, is politicised and dance according to Washington music. But the worst in this situation is that we also pay money and we're one of the biggest players”.
The two Russian Parliament chambers are expected to vote for the suspension of participation and baning payments from Moscow to the OSCE, Volodin said.
With the United Russia party supporting President Vladimir Putin in Parliament, the resolution to suspend OSCE participation is expected to be adopted.
Duma also said Russia is considering leaving other international organisations, but did not specify what organisations are all about.
